Hello leelassow, '''Try Firefox Safe Mode''' to see if the problem goes away. Safe Mode is a troubleshooting mode, which disables most add-ons.
''(If you're not using it, switch to the Default theme.)''
* On Windows you can open Firefox 4.0+ in Safe Mode by holding the '''Shift''' key when you open the Firefox desktop or Start menu shortcut.
* Or open the Help menu and click on the '''Restart with Add-ons Disabled...''' menu item while Firefox is running.
[[Image:FirefoxSafeMode|width=520]]
''Once you get the pop-up, just select "'Start in Safe Mode"''
[[Image:Safe Mode Fx 15 - Win]]
'''''If the issue is not present in Firefox Safe Mode''''', your problem is probably caused by an extension, and you need to figure out which one. Please follow the [[Troubleshooting extensions and themes]] article for that.
''To exit the Firefox Safe Mode, just close Firefox and wait a few seconds before opening Firefox for normal use again.''

  • The tabs I have open show as new tabs rather than the websites I had opened.

    I have a large number of tabs open in a window, and when I hit "restore previous session" to open them, they are shown as "new tab" rather than the websites I had opened. Prior to the previous two updates, I had no problem with this, but now it's a recurring issue on Firefox.

    Make sure that the history and possibly the disk cache are working.
    Do you see the history in the History Manager (Library; Show All History)?
    To see all History and Cookie settings, choose:
    *Tools > Options > Privacy > Firefox will: "Use custom settings for history"
    *https://support.mozilla.org/kb/Options+window+-+Privacy+panel
    Start Firefox in <u>[[Safe Mode|Safe Mode]]</u> to check if one of the extensions (Firefox/Tools > Add-ons > Extensions) or if hardware acceleration is causing the problem.
    *Switch to the DEFAULT theme: Firefox/Tools > Add-ons > Appearance
    *Do NOT click the Reset button on the Safe Mode start window
    *https://support.mozilla.org/kb/Safe+Mode
    *https://support.mozilla.org/kb/Troubleshooting+extensions+and+themes
    You can check for problems with the sessionstore.js and sessionstore.bak files in the Firefox profile folder that store session data.
    *Help > Troubleshooting Information > Profile Directory: Show Folder (Linux: Open Directory; Mac: Show in Finder)
    *http://kb.mozillazine.org/Profile_folder_-_Firefox
    *http://kb.mozillazine.org/Multiple_profile_files_created
    Deleting sessionstore.js will cause App Tabs and Tab Groups and open and closed (undo) tabs to get lost and you will have to recreate them (make a note or bookmark them if possible).

  • When clicking on a link, it opens a new tab rather than just opening in the existing tab. How do I stop that?

    For example, when I'm in Flickr and I'm looking at an album, I click on a picture and it opens a new tab for that picture. When I click on the arrow to see the next picture in the series, it proceeds to open yet another tab, and so on. It's not difficult to have tabs that span the width of my screen in no time at all.

    This should help:
    1. Go to: Tools > Options > Tabs
    2. There is a section at the top that says 'Open links that open in a new window in:' and then a drop-down menu
    3. In the drop-down menu, select the 'Current Tab' Option
    4. Click 'OK'

  • Plan renewal - New battery rather than new phone

    I have suggested that Verizon consider an option to provide a new battery for an existing phone as an alternative to a new phone when renewing the contract.  I am satisfied with my current phone and don't wish to change the phone.  Changing the phone will require me to buy all new accessories since the format of the connection has changed again.  Simply providing the option for a new battery would save Verizon money and would provide an alternative to existing customers.  Can we get this message to Verizon management?

    New batteries for most phones are cheaply available, especially older models, so why sign a contract to get one?  The benefit of signing the contract is the reduced price on a new phone.  Trading a $200 to $400 phone discount for a $10-$50 battery seems like a poor decision.
    From Verizon's end, keeping a stock of batteries for phones that they may not have actively sold for a year or more would probably cost more than just giving you a new phone.  They have limited warehouse  and retail space, and it's all currently dedicated to moving the phones they are selling right now, not stocking accessories for older models.
    My suggestion to you would be to go one of three ways:
    1) Get a new phone, and don't worry about accessories right now.  Activate it for a few minutes to accept your new contract and then put it away.  It can be a back-up for you in case your current model breaks or you just want a change.  One of the "free" models would work well for this.
    2) Get a new phone and go to a store and negeotiate with the salesperson to include a deal on accessories in the package.  If you buy a more expensive phone, you're more likely to have this work out in your favor.
    3) Do a little research and decide which phone you could resell for the greatest profit.  Do your upgrade, keep your current device and then sell the new one on eBay for a tidy return.  Use that money to buy LOTS of batteries, and then set some of it aside to replace your current phone in case it breaks.
